in jee main exam is there will be any negative mark for section 2 (numerical problems )if we write wrong answer. can anyone explain about this?

Shamit Bhargava 22nd Jun, 2022

Yes there will negative marking for both the sections. If your answer is wrong then your one mark will be deducted from the marks which you have gained from answering the previous questions correctly and if your answer is correct then you will be getting +4 marks for that particular question.

if I have less than 75% marks in 12th standard, so can I eligible to give jee main exam in 2023?

Anurag Khanna 11th Jun, 2022

Hello Aspirant,

Yes definitely you can appear for JEE-Main 2023 even if you have not scored 75% marks in class 12th this is because there is never a requirement of any minimum percentage in class 12th for JEE-Main but the 75%  is required for admission to NITs/IIIT/GFTIs on the basis of your JEE-Main score or to appear for JEE-Advance.

But you can get admission in other colleges to by only appearing in JEE-Main depending upon the eligibility criteria.


Also note that maximum attempts allowed for JEE-Advance is 2 in 2 consecutive years, first attempt in the passing year of class 12th or equivalent examination and second attempt in very next year to that. Similarly for JEE-Main maximum attempts allowed for JEE-Main is 3 in 3 consecutive years, first attempt in the passing year of class 12th or equivalent examination and second attempt in very next year to that followed by third attempt in third year.

jee main exam question 2022jee

Mohit lowanshi 6th Jun, 2022

Hello,

I'll tell you the pattern of JEE Mains 2022

Multiple Choice questions : 20 questions each in physics , chemistry and mathematics

Integer type questions : 10 questions in each subject , we have to attempt only 5 questions
